## Authentication

SproutClock talks to the internal irrigation gateway over mTLS plus a static service key. The key is read from the environment at boot; no config file fallback. Rotation cadence is quarterly, handled by the platform team. Release builds must embed nothing — the key is injected at deploy time. For local verification before tagging a release, export the variable manually and run the smoke suite. Use the current key shown below.

app token of kagap-tafog = vxb7-1L6kA2y

Fan-out backpressure (Nestrel alerting pipeline): when delivery lag exceeds 30s, the Quorra throttle sheds low-priority notifications first. On-call should confirm shed counters are rising before restarting workers; a restart without shedding loses in-flight batches. Covered at last week's sync by the Tollridge team. The trace token for the reference incident is below.

pipeline stamp: htk21_cc68b8e00e3cb5ca75ae8

Ticket: Rebalancer config vault is locked

For new team members: the Spokewise bike-share rebalancing tool reads its station weights and truck-routing configs from a sealed vault. The vault locked itself overnight after a certificate rotation, so the rebalancer is currently running on stale weights from last week. Dispatch estimates are off by roughly fifteen percent in the harbor district. This is expected behavior, not a bug — don't restart the service. To unseal the vault and reload current configs, use the recovery passphrase below.

unlock words, fafog-yagap: julvan-rusix-rusdor-quenath-drumir-wenir-sileth-julael-aldion-julael-frador-giliel-tameth-ulador

Q3 Planning — Board Brief

Osprey Dynamics will enter the Calverra region in Q3. Lease signed in Port Arlen; local hires begin week two. Initial spend capped at the approved envelope. Marenko leads go-to-market; first revenue expected by Q4. Risks: regulatory lag and one entrenched competitor, Tallowgate. Mitigation plans are drafted. The strategic rationale behind the timing is summarized in the confidential note below.

management briefing: Only 33 of the 205 pilot accounts renewed Kasath, so a churn review is set for October 17. Weniusek Logistics is in early talks to buy Holethax Freight for about $345.6 million.